Zola Mae Olson
(June 30, 1924 - January 2, 2008)


Zola Mae Olson died January 2, 2008 at her home in Crescent, Oklahoma at the age of 83 years, 6 months and 3 days. She was born June 30, 1924 in Omaha, Nebraska to Forest and Hazel (Riley) Gamble.

Zola Mae was born in Omaha but raised in the Crescent area and moved to Detroit, Michigan in 1939. She then moved back to Crescent in 1986. She was a member of the St. Margaret Mary’s Catholic Church and loved working in her garden and sewing.

Survivors include, two daughters, Judy Washington of Seaside, California and Linda Mae Goolsby and husband Darrell, Sr. of Detroit, Michigan; one son, Robert Dwane Olson of McDonald, Ohio; one sister, Cozetta Sam of Detroit, Michigan; five grandchildren and five great grandchildren and a host of nieces and nephews. She is preceded in death by her parents and one sister, Coretha Herrin.

Funeral services will be 2:00 P.M. Tuesday, January 8, 2008 graveside at the Zion Cemetery in Crescent. Services are under the direction of Abernathy Aaron Funeral Home in Crescent. Condolences may be sent to the family at abernathyaaron.com.
